The Arc B580 is a clear winner – it's a slightly faster gaming GPU than the GeForce RTX 3070 and it's also a much better value for money, as it's £409.41 cheaper!
Advantages of the Arc B580
- A slightly faster GPU for gaming
- Up to 54% cheaper – £343.00 vs £752.41
- A much better value for money for gaming
- Consumes up to 14% less energy – 190 vs 220 Watts
- Up to 50% more VRAM memory – 12 vs 8 GB
Advantages of the GeForce RTX 3070
The Arc B580 is better in every way

Specifications
Comparison of all specifications
Arc B580 | SpecificationsComparison of all specifications | GeForce RTX 3070 |
---|---|---|
General | ||
Jan 16th, 2025 | Release Date | Sep 1st, 2020 |
$249.00 | MSRP | $499.00 |
Battlemage | Generation | GeForce 30 |
Desktop | Segment | Desktop |
190 W | Power Consumption | 220 W |
Memory | ||
12 GB | Memory Size | 8 GB |
GDDR6 | Memory Type | GDDR6 |
192-bit | Memory Bus | 256-bit |
456 GB/s | Bandwidth | 448 GB/s |
Theoretical Performance | ||
213.6 GPixel/s | Pixel Fillrate | 165.6 GPixel/s |
427.2 GTexel/s | Texture Fillrate | 317.4 GTexel/s |
13.67 TFLOPS | FP32 | 20.31 TFLOPS |
